Radiohead
The summer of 2008 looks to be an exciting one for Radiohead (PRS). Along with their international tour, the band is due to headline the first two nights of the All Points West Festival, to be held August 8-10th at New Jersey's Liberty State Park. The festival will feature both music and art. A portion of the profits from each day's ticket will be donated to Friends Of Liberty State Park, an all-volunteer not-for-profit organization that is dedicated to the beautification of Liberty State Park.
Radiohead (Thom Yorke, Jonny Greenwood, Ed O'Brien, Colin Greenwood and Phil Selway) have released seven albums and have sold over 23 million records throughout their career. The band members met while attending Abingdon School, a boys-only public school in Abingdon, Oxfordshire. With the release of the "Creep" single in late 1992, Radiohead began to receive attention in the British music press, although not all of it was initially favorable. However, "Creep" unexpectedly built momentum around the world and set them off on the road to success.
In 2005, Radiohead were chosen for
Rolling Stone's list of the greatest artists in history. Radiohead's seventh album,
In Rainbows, was released in October 2007 as a digital download for whatever customers wanted to pay. It was reported that 1.2 million digital downloads were sold by the day of the album's release. According to Thom Yorke, the band's frontman, Radiohead's profits from the digital download of
In Rainbows outstripped combined profits from digital downloads of all of the band's other studio albums.
In Rainbows was physically released in January 2008 on TBD Records, and charted at number one both in the UK and in the US. The album's success in the US marked Radiohead's highest chart success in years.
In Rainbows received overwhelmingly positive reviews, among the best of Radiohead's career. Critics extolled the album for having a more personal and relatable style of lyrics than their past work. Radiohead is touring North America, Europe, South America and Japan until the end of the year to promote
In Rainbows. The group is doing their part for the environment by working to lower their carbon emmisions on their tour by using energy-saving LED stage lighting. A greatest hits compilation, titled
Radiohead: The Best Of, was released by EMI in June 2008.
